INJURY blows to Sam Simpson, James Willis and Tom Feely and a 43-point loss to the Box Hill have left the Bendigo Bank Cats licking their wounds with one round to play in the 2022 Smithy’s VFL season. 

The Cats are now languishing in 16th position after defeat in eight of their nine last contests following a strong start to the season and will now have to fill the gaps left by Simpson (quad), Willis (quad) and Feely (knee).

Geelong had patches of good ball movement and managed to win some key areas in clearances and hit-outs but struggled to transition and kick straight, finishing 7.12 (54) to 14.13 (97).

The first quarter started with difficulties getting the ball up the wing and into forwards' hands as Box Hill applied intense pressure.

Geelong’s first goal came from Ted Cohlesy (one goal, 15 disposals and five tackles), a junior from Geelong Falcons on debut for the VFL side, who recorded the most tackles for the Cats and showed plenty of upside throughout the match.

The Cats’ inside 50 woes continued as they struggled to get decent inside 50s despite spending 56 per cent of the second term in their half.

The only score of the quarter came 26 minutes into the term thanks to Francis Evans.

The second half passed with some strong efforts from Esava Ratugolea, Paul Tsapatolis, Jye Chalcraft and Matt Ling, but the squad couldn’t make up their three-goal deficit.

VFL players Matt Ling (21 disposals, five marks), Jye Chalcraft (23 disposals, six marks, five clearances) and Tanner Lovell (20 disposals, two clearances) all put forward a solid effort.

Mid-season recruit Zane Williams (25 disposals, nine marks) had one of his better matches for the year getting plenty of touches at half-back.

After a disappointing performance Geelong will look to finish the 2022 Smithy’s VFL season on a high against Port Melbourne on Sunday 21 August at GMHBA Stadium, 1:05pm.
